Marilyn Hacker is an American poet, translator, and critic. She is Professor of English emerita at the City College of New York. Her books of poetry include Presentation Piece, which won the National Book Award, Love, Death, and the Changing of the Seasons, and Going Back to the River. In 2010, she received the PEN/Voelcker Award for Poetry.
